About Us

Hoare Lea is a human-centric and planet-conscious engineering consultancy. We offer intelligent and sustainable solutions to complex design challenges for the built environment throughout the UK and further afield.

We provide a wide range of engineering and consultancy services, including acoustics, air quality, building services (MEP), fire, lighting, security and sustainability to name but a few. Together, our highly skilled teams use technical expertise and problem-solving skills to bring buildings to life. We ensure that whatever the building, its design is outstanding, and its operations meet the needs of the communities it serves.

The Role
As a graduate designer, your day-to-day tasks will vary, as we’ll expose you to all aspects of our work so you can discover what suits you.

You could be;

•    Working on live projects from day one
•    In a variety of sectors from healthcare to hotels
•    Producing conceptual information, drawings, and defining lighting and controls specifications
•    Using the latest computer modelling software CAD and Revit
•    Undertaking site surveys and assist activities such as light measurements, testing, snagging, commissioning, etc. 
•    Researching ground-breaking technologies
•    Continuous CPD and learning opportunities

Communicating will span all of these, as we regularly liaise with project teams, meet clients or end users, and attend collaborative meetings. You will receive a dedicated mentor and supervisor and you will receive the best training to support you through your development with us. 

What We Are Looking For

•    An expected or achieved 2.1 degree or equivalent qualification ideally in a creative space e.g. Interior Design, Product Design, Interior Architecture, etc. 
•    A masters or other relevant post graduate qualification is an advantage
•    Previous placement or work experience in a similar industry is an advantage
•    An understanding of drawing and modelling (3D) tools e.g. CAD, Rhino 3D. 
•    A good and developing use of creative design tools such as Photoshop, In Design, Illustrator, or similar. 
•    Ability to work in a team environment and independently
•    Excellent communication, analytical and organisational skills
